Cerebral excitation profiles in language processing: The photic probe paradigm
Authors:Andrew C. Papanicolaou  
Affiliation:University of Cincinnati College of Medicine USA
Abstract:
A photic probe paradigm was developed in order to assess the cerebral excitation patterns corresponding to acoustic and linguistic operations independently of specific signal parameters. Average Evoked Potentials (AEPs) to a photic stimulus were recorded at the anterior temporal and posterior regions of both hemispheres of subjects engaged in acoustic, phonetic, and semantic processing of verbal material. Patterns of attenuation and enhancement of the probe AEP amplitudes were observed over the left and right hemispheres, respectively, with the magnitude of change varying reliably as a function of processing task. The implications of these findings for models of cerebral specialization for language are discussed.
